开发者控制台

IAP的动态应用测试

IAP的动态应用测试

如果您在使用动态应用测试 (LAT),并且您的应用中提供了亚马逊应用内购买 (IAP),则可以提交应用内商品,仅用于在LAT应用中进行测试。这些应用内商品在应用的上线版本中不可用。准备就绪后即可更进一步,将LAT应用内商品升级至上线应用。通过LAT,您可以选择测试者,使用面向生产环境的亚马逊服务测试您的应用。有关LAT的更多详细信息,请参阅了解动态应用测试

为LAT提交应用内商品

要在LAT中测试应用内购买 (IAP),首先必须创建应用内商品。请按照新建应用内商品中所述的步骤,在开发者控制台中创建IAP。创建应用内商品时,可以选择仅为LAT提交该商品,也可选择同时为LAT和上线应用提交,如下图所示。

单击“提交IAP”按钮后打开一个菜单,其中包含了两个选项:“提交至测试”和“提交至测试和上线”。

如果仅为LAT提交IAP商品,则会显示测试标签,表明此次提交仅用于LAT。如果之前曾为上线应用提交过该商品,则不会显示测试标签。

“测试”标签显示在详细信息屏幕上应用内商品的名称旁边。
商品详细信息屏幕上的“测试”标签
“测试”标签显示在控制面板列表中应用内商品的名称旁边。
控制面板上的“测试”标签

您还可以通过上传CSV文件同时导入多个IAP。有关详细信息,请参阅导入和导出多个应用内商品

将应用内商品升级至上线应用

在LAT中,应用内购买是免费的,无需付费即可进行测试。完成对LAT应用内商品的测试后,可将该商品升级至上线应用。只有状态为上线的测试版应用内商品才能升级至上线应用。在商品详细信息屏幕上单击升级测试IAP可升级测试版商品,如下图所示。

“升级测试IAP”按钮显示在进行动态应用测试的应用内商品的详细信息屏幕上。

还可以选择多个测试版应用内商品,然后同时升级所有这些商品。为此,请前往控制面板并选择升级测试IAP。可升级(状态为上线)的测试版应用内商品会显示在检查表中。选中要升级的商品旁边的复选框,然后单击升级所选IAP,如下所示。

控制面板显示两个项目。两者对应的复选框均处于选中状态。显示的选项有“取消”和“升级所选IAP”。

导入和导出多个应用内商品

您可以通过将CSV文件上传到控制台来提交多个测试应用内商品。您也可以将控制台中的商品导出为CSV文件。

导入测试应用内商品

要同时为LAT添加多个应用内商品,您可以上传CSV文件。在“应用内商品”控制面板上,单击通过CSV导入多个IAP,然后选择是仅为LAT提交IAP还是同时为LAT和上线提交IAP。要仅为LAT提交商品,请选择测试。要同时为LAT和上线提交商品,请选择测试・上线。下图显示了导入菜单选项。

“通过CSV导入多个IAP”打开,其中包含“测试”和“测试・上线”选项。

如果选择测试,导入对话框将显示一个“测试”标签,如下图所示。

“上传CSV文件以导入IAP”对话框显示“测试”标签。

有关导入IAP的CSV文件的更多详细信息,请参阅创建并提交一批IAP

导出测试应用内商品

通过选择导出多个IAP> CSV,可以将多个IAP导出到CSV文件中。通过查看CSV文件上的TEST IAP(测试IAP)字段,您可以查看已为LAT提交了哪些IAP。下表提供了有关该字段的详细信息。

字段 类型 描述
TEST IAP TRUE或FALSE 对于仅为LAT(带有“测试”标签的IAP)提交或发布的IAP,此字段的值为TRUE。

对于同时为测试和上线创建和提交的IAP,此字段的值为FALSE。

要查看所有字段的描述,请参阅CSV文件格式


Last updated: 2024年10月23日